GOVERNMENT HIGHER PRIMARY SCHOOL GOKULAM, WARD-31
Last Updated at 11 October 2024Government Higher Primary School Gokulam: Nurturing Young Minds in Bangalore
Nestled in Ward-31, Bangalore, the Government Higher Primary School Gokulam stands as a beacon of education, providing quality learning to students from classes 1 to 7. Established in 1988, this co-educational institution boasts a rich history of fostering young minds and instilling a love for learning.
The school, under the management of the Department of Education, is equipped with three classrooms, offering a conducive learning environment for its students. The school prioritizes its students' well-being and provides a safe and clean environment with two girls' toilets and one boy's toilet.
While the school lacks a playground, it makes up for it with a well-stocked library containing over 809 books. This resource provides ample opportunity for students to explore diverse literary worlds and broaden their horizons.
The school is committed to providing access to clean drinking water, ensuring students stay hydrated throughout the day. Recognizing the importance of inclusivity, the school has installed ramps for disabled students, making education accessible to all.
The Government Higher Primary School Gokulam thrives on a strong foundation of dedicated teachers. With a total of four teachers, including four female teachers, the school provides individual attention to each student, ensuring their academic growth.
The school follows a Kannada-medium instruction, fostering a deep understanding of the local language and culture. The curriculum focuses on a holistic approach to learning, with the provision of meals prepared within the school premises.

Key Features of Government Higher Primary School Gokulam:
- Location: Ward-31, Bangalore
- Establishment Year: 1988
- School Type: Co-educational
- Instruction Medium: Kannada
- Classrooms: 3
- Toilets: 2 Girls' Toilets, 1 Boy's Toilet
- Library: Yes, with 809 books
- Drinking Water: Tap Water
- Ramps for Disabled: Yes
- Total Teachers: 4 (all female)
- Management: Department of Education
- School Area: Urban
- Meal: Provided and Prepared in School Premises
